## Further reading

The Splinterline crash-report pipeline ingests symbolicated reports from the Kestrel mobile apps, deduplicates them by stack signature, and surfaces release-blocking clusters within about ten minutes of a rollout. Release managers should understand the clustering thresholds and the halt criteria before approving a staged release, since the pipeline can auto-pause a rollout on its own. The threshold configuration, escalation flow, and dashboard walkthrough are documented on the internal page below.

wiki page, kahog-hahig: https://vault.zemvargrid.internal/display/deploy/repo/settings/merge_requests/job/settings/6f3b933774dbc5320a4daa18

## Tuning

The receipt mailer (Almsgate) batches donation receipts and sends through the Thornquay relay. On-call: if the queue backs up, resist the urge to crank batch size — the relay rate-limits per connection, and bigger batches just mean bigger retries. Scale worker count first, then shorten the flush interval. Dedupe window must stay longer than the retry horizon or donors get duplicate receipts, which generates tickets. All knobs live in one place and are read at worker start. Current production values follow.

tuning table, kajop-yafof:
QUOTAS = {
    "wenath": 10,
    "ulaael": 5,
}

Subject: Memtrace cut-over complete

Team,

Cut-over to Memtrace v2 for GPU memory profiling finished last night. Old v1 agents are disabled; any tickets referencing v1 dashboards should be closed as resolved-by-migration. Sampling overhead is now under 2% and allocation traces include kernel names. Known gap: profiles older than 30 days were not migrated. Point customers at the v2 docs for setup questions. For reference when troubleshooting, the agent now runs with the following configuration.

settings of bagaf-bawip:
[aldax]
port = 5000
region = south-4
host = aldax.brasklabs.corp
team = brivan
timeout_ms = 2000
retries = 2